Plyometric progressions with Physio Millie

Single Leg Pogos, Double Leg Pogos, Continuous Hops, and Continuous Jumps — designed to improve ankle stiffness, reactive strength, and lower limb power. These are great for return to running, tendon rehab, and building athletic performance when progressed correctly.

Stay light, keep the rhythm, and focus on quick ground contact. Progress from double leg to single leg as control improves.

Perfect form does not guarantee protection.

Research consistently shows that load tolerance and conditioning levels are stronger predictors of injury risk than minor movement deviations.

Strength reserve creates margin for error.

Train capacity first. Refine technique within it.

Muscle, bone and tendon remain responsive to load across decades.

Decline is primarily driven by reduced stimulus.

Resistance training in adults 40–70 has been shown to:

• Increase lean mass
• Maintain bone density
• Improve tendon capacity
• Reduce injury risk

Age changes recovery slightly.
It does not remove adaptation.

Plate Overhead Circles are a great way to build shoulder strength, control, and stability.

As demonstrated by our physio Ffion, focus on moving the plate in slow, controlled circles overhead. The goal is smooth, controlled movement — not speed.

Great for improving shoulder stability, coordination, and overhead strength while reducing injury risk.

Should you lift weights with low back pain?

In many cases, yes — with the right guidance.

Avoiding strength training altogether can actually slow recovery and lead to:
• reduced muscle capacity
• decreased spinal stability
• longer recovery times

Instead, strength programs should be modified and progressed gradually, focusing on:
controlled loading
proper technique
progressive strengthening

At BeFit Training Physio, strength training is a key part of rehabilitation, helping people build a stronger, more resilient back.
